Bryansk
Bryansk, located on the Desna River in western Russia, is a city steeped in history and natural beauty. With a population of approximately 379,150, it offers a blend of cultural landmarks, lush forests, and a tranquil atmosphere. Ideal for history buffs, nature enthusiasts, and those seeking an authentic Russian experience, a visit of 3 to 4 days allows for a comprehensive exploration.
Travel Tips in Bryansk
-
Best time to visit: Late spring (May) and early fall (September) offer mild weather, perfect for outdoor activities. Summer brings warmth but occasional thunderstorms, while winter is cold with snow, making some sites less accessible. (travel.com)
-
How to get there and get around: Bryansk International Airport (IATA: BZK) is 14 km from the city center, with limited flights. Trains from Moscow's Kiyevsky Railway Station to Bryansk Orlovsky take about 4 hours. Within the city, buses, trolleybuses, and taxis are available. Many attractions are within walking distance in the city center. (en.wikipedia.org)
-
Safety: Bryansk is generally safe for tourists. Exercise standard precautions, such as safeguarding personal belongings and avoiding isolated areas at night.
-
Local customs, language, etiquette: Russian is the official language. Basic phrases like "Здравствуйте" (Hello) and "Спасибо" (Thank you) are appreciated. Dress modestly when visiting religious sites. Tipping is customary in restaurants, typically around 10%.
-
Must-know practical advice: Some attractions may have limited English signage; a translation app can be helpful. Check opening hours in advance, as they can vary seasonally. Be mindful of local environmental practices, such as disposing of waste properly.
Highlights & Things to Do in Bryansk
-
Svensky Monastery: Located at the confluence of the Desna and Sven Rivers, this 17th-century Russian Orthodox monastery is known for its stunning architecture and serene surroundings. (en.wikipedia.org)
-
Bryansk Forest Nature Reserve: Part of the Nerussa-Desna Woodland UNESCO-MAB Biosphere Reserve, this vast forest offers hiking trails, bird watching, and a chance to experience unspoiled nature. (en.wikipedia.org)
-
Bryansk Historical Museum: Explore artifacts from various historical periods, providing insights into the city's rich past. (hectindia.com)
-
Desna River Promenade: Stroll along the riverbanks, enjoy local cafés, and take in picturesque views, especially during sunset. (planmyweekend.ai)
-
Traditional Russian Banya: Experience a local sauna, a cherished Russian tradition for relaxation and socializing. (milehacker.com)
